Columbia is the South Carolina capital, USC Gamecock country, and home to one of the largest urban rivers (the Congaree) flowing right past downtown. The Saluda River outside town is a tubing destination locals swear by, and Congaree National Park's old-growth cypress is a 30-minute drive. The state museum is a sleeper good time. Slower-paced than Charleston, less touristy.
